Last night Darren Criss kicked off his first solo tour at The Fillmore in San Francisco, CA. The rising star performed old favorites and some new songs as well. Come “Listen Up” with us!

It was a big night for Darren Criss and his blossoming music career. Fans of the musician will know that Criss has been preparing for a solo debut for quite some time, but only recently has each element begun to fall into place. The eager anticipation from friends and fans alike made for an enthusiastic crowd. As he’s known to do, Criss fed off the energy of those around him.

The motif and stage design for the “Listen Up” tour seems to be all about bright colors and lots of fun, which plays perfectly into Darren’s own personality. The musician himself took to the stage dressed in a neon orange tux jacket, ready to stand out against the crowd.

Long-time friend of Darren’s, Theo Katsman took his place as the opening act and prepared the audience for the main event. Then Criss chose to introduce his band and himself by opening the tour with “The Circle of Life.” The set list didn’t stray too far from what fans have come to expect from a Darren Criss performance. There were Disney covers, songs from his EP (I Still Think, Human, Sami), and guest appearances from his brother, Chuck Criss, and Theo. The new songs lean toward the pop genre a little more heavily than we have seen from Darren in the past, and he seems to be relying less on the rock elements we’re familiar with in his previous work. What we do see staying consistent is Criss’s signature lyrical influence, especially in his song “Words,” which is probably the most ‘traditional Darren’ of the five new songs.

“Picture Perfect” is incredibly catchy, and the performance from last night showcases just how enticing the artist can be when he’s on stage. If this is just a taste of what we’re going to be seeing from Criss in the future, we really can’t wait to see more!
